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1: Gather Your Ingredients

Start by collecting all necessary ingredients for the pesto.

  1. Arugula
  2. Ricotta cheese
  3. Garlic (1 clove)
  4. Olive oil
  5. Black pepper and salt
  6. Lemon zest and juice
  7. Fresh mint (optional)
  8. Cherry tomatoes (for serving)
  9. Avocado and pomegranate (for garnish)
Step 2: Prepare the Pesto

Blend the ingredients to create a smooth pesto.

  1. In a food processor, combine arugula, ricotta, garlic, lemon zest, and a tablespoon of olive oil.
  2. Blend until smooth, adding more olive oil as needed to reach the desired consistency.
  3. Season with black pepper and salt to taste.
  4. If desired, add fresh mint or pine nuts for additional flavor.
Step 3: Cook the Pasta

While the pesto is being prepared, cook your chosen pasta.

  1. Boil water in a pot and add salt.
  2. Add the pasta and cook according to package instructions.
  3. Drain the pasta, reserving some pasta water for later use if needed.
Step 4: Combine Pasta and Pesto

Mix the cooked pasta with the arugula pesto.

  1. In a large bowl, combine the drained pasta with the pesto.
  2. Toss well to coat the pasta evenly.
  3. Add a little reserved pasta water if the mixture seems too thick.
Step 5: Serve and Garnish

Prepare the dish for serving with fresh garnishes.

  1. Transfer the pesto pasta to a serving dish.
  2. Top with halved cherry tomatoes, slices of avocado, and pomegranate seeds.
  3. Serve immediately while warm.

Pro Tips

Here are some tips to enhance your arugula pesto experience.

  1. Use fresh arugula for the best flavor and nutritional benefits.
  2. Experiment with different nuts, such as walnuts or almonds, for varied textures.
  3. Store leftover pesto in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to one week.

Best Practices

Follow these best practices for optimal results.

  1. Always taste and adjust seasoning before serving.
  2. Use high-quality olive oil to enhance the flavor of the pesto.
  3. Consider freezing any unused pesto in ice cube trays for easy future use.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

If you encounter any issues while making arugula pesto, consider the following solutions.

  1. If the pesto is too thick, gradually add more olive oil or reserved pasta water until desired consistency is achieved.
  2. If the flavor is too strong, balance it with additional cheese or a touch of cream for creaminess.
